Absa has partnered with St David’s Marist Inanda to support the 2026 Independent Schools Rugby Festival, reinforcing the bank’s commitment to youth development and the growth of sport in South Africa.
Hosted at St David’s Marist Inanda from 26 June to 1 July 2026, this year’s festival marks a significant milestone, bringing together both the Prep and College Festivals on one campus for the first time. The event will see more than 1,200 young players take to the field, representing 56 teams from 28 schools across South Africa.
The tournament also features international participation, including Eton College from the United Kingdom, further enhancing the global profile of the festival. Over five days, a total of 168 matches will be played, offering young athletes a platform to showcase their talent, build character, and develop leadership skills through sport.
